Incorrect kubebuilder tag for integer field; use numeric validators, not Pattern.
Pattern applies to strings; LeaseDurationSeconds is an int. Provide min/max as needed.
type ManagedClusterSpec struct {
// +kubebuilder:validation:Required
// +kubebuilder:default=true
HubAcceptsClient bool `json:"hubAcceptsClient"`
-
- // +kubebuilder:validation:Pattern=`^[a-z0-9]([-a-z0-9]*[a-z0-9])?$`
- LeaseDurationSeconds *int32 `json:"leaseDurationSeconds,omitempty"`
+
+ // +kubebuilder:validation:Minimum=1
+ // +kubebuilder:validation:Maximum=3600
+ LeaseDurationSeconds *int32 `json:"leaseDurationSeconds,omitempty"`
}

Avoid applying CRDs from ‘main’; pin to a release tag or commit SHA.
Prevents breaking changes from landing on users unexpectedly.
- kubectl apply -f https://raw.githubusercontent.com/open-cluster-management-io/api/main/cluster/v1/0000_00_clusters.open-cluster-management.io_managedclusters.crd.yaml
+ # Replace vX.Y.Z with a tested release tag
+ kubectl apply -f https://raw.githubusercontent.com/open-cluster-management-io/api/vX.Y.Z/cluster/v1/0000_00_clusters.open-cluster-management.io_managedclusters.crd.yaml
